Description

The laminar flow cabinet (clean bench) or tissue culture hood is a carefully enclosed bench designed to prevent contamination of semiconductor wafers, biological samples, or any particle sensitive materials. Air is drawn through a HEPA filter and blown in a very smooth, laminar flow towards the user. The cabinet is made of stainless steel with no gaps or joints where spores might collect. Such hoods exist in both horizontal and vertical configurations, and there are many different types of cabinets with a variety of airflow patterns and acceptable uses. Vertical laminar flow cabinet / Clean Bench directs HEPA-filtered 99.99% (@0.3μm) air vertically over the work area to provide ISO Class 5 (formerly Class 100) conditions and protect your work from particulate contamination. Main Features: Main HEPA filter efficiency ≥99.99%(@0.3μm) Per-filter to prolong lifetime of main filter Tempered glass window with Japan lifting system SUS304 working area for easy cleaning Adjustable fan unit & one-button velocity selection Inter-locking system for illuminating light & UV lamp Universal wheel & foot
